RFQ # 26-07-01 | CITY OF SUNNY ISLES BEACH | CONTINUING PROFESSIONAL ARCHITECTURAL AND ENGINEERING CONSULTING SERVICES (CCNA)31 <br />CES CONSULTANTS, INC. <br />Below are some of the pump stations awarded as task orders to <br />CES under this contract: <br /> »Design of Pump Station No. 673: Analyzed and designed <br />the upgrades to PS 673. The station analysis included <br />reviewing SCADA data, hydraulic information provided <br />by WASD, as-built information, and site inspections. With <br />this data, it was concluded that this station required a full <br />conversion from a wet well/dry well system. An above <br />ground structure was completely demolished, and all <br />internal components removed. The existing wet well was <br />converted into a receiving manhole, and the existing dry <br />well area was converted into a wet well and a valve vault. <br />Finally, the pump station was upgraded from 50-HP pumps <br />to 58-HP submersible pumps. <br /> »Generator Replacement PS318, PS464 & PS475: Analyzed <br />and designed the upgrades of a permanent generator for <br />PS318, PS464, and PS475.
